The Civil War Letters of Galutia York.
All of Galutia York's letters are formatted as they appear in the
actual letters.
September 10, 1862
Baltimore Sept 10th 1862
Dear Father
it
is with pleasure that I take
my pen in hand to let
you know how I get along
which is first rate we start
ed from norwage last satur/day
and reached Baltimore last
night forty miles from
Washington the rebels took
Yorktown about 12 hours
after we came through it
and they have sent 10
regiments from here to
retake it if they can
for they have tore up
some of the railroad
track the rebel pickets
are within 6 miles of
here there was 7,000 troops
come in here last nite
after we got here there
is a regiment just starting
from/here and Captain Tucker
says he should not wonder
if we should smell powder
in less than a weak
how do you get along
picking hops I suppose
have you got about
through ________________
___ how is warrens
folks how does all the
folks get along picking
hops I should like to
be there a spell I should
I cannot think of nothing
to write so I will write
what I can think we
come from norwage
to binghamton that is
spelt good on the canall
an we raised the old
scratch we ducked
one secesh into the
canall and rung two
of his geeses necks and
milked all of the cows
that would stand I
guess I have told it about
all so I must close
write as soon as you get
this and write all of the
news I did not have time
to get my likeness
taken but as soon as
you can I want you and
ma to have yours
taken an send it to me
ma I feel like a colt
and I want you to
feel the same tell
Henry Emily
Irene Adelbert and
Delly that I am a going
to kill each of them
a rebel if I can I must
close good by for this
time please excuse all
mistakes and poor
writing
Galutia
H
York
it haint so
about Yorktown
being taken it
has been disbuted
skedadlle
direct your letter to
Galutia York, Co G, 114
Reg. N.Y.S.V. Baltimore
MD
Stephen Tuttle
Daniel Kinney and
George Babcock is our
cooks.
